House of Assembly selling old chairs to members

The House of Assembly is accepting calls for expressions of interest from current and former Members to purchase a decommissioned seal leather chair. The chairs were used by members for 30 years and were retired in 2021 due to significant deterioration beyond repair and for ergonomic reasons. Members elected during the time the chairs were […]
